The researchers found that GLP-1 initiation was associated with a reduced risk for asthma exacerbations in the overweight group, with a risk ratio of 0.748 and a risk difference of 14.6 percent. GLP-1 receptor agonist initiation was associated with a reduced risk for exacerbation in the obese group, with a risk ratio of 0.790 and a risk difference of 12.2 percent. GLP-1 receptor agonist initiation was associated with a reduced risk for exacerbation in the morbidly obese group, with a risk ratio of 0.780 and risk difference of 13.3 percent.<\/p>\n<p>&#8220;Asthma exacerbations can be disruptive for patients, especially those living with obesity, who often have fewer effective treatment options,&#8221; Patel said in a statement. &#8220;Our findings suggest that GLP-1 receptor agonists may be associated with fewer asthma exacerbations in nondiabetic patients, pointing to a promising new direction that could ultimately improve day-to-day asthma control and quality of life.&#8221;<\/p>\n<p><a href=\"https:\/\/www.aaaai.org\/about\/news\/news\/2026\/glp1\">Press Release<\/a><\/p>\n<p><a href=\"https:\/\/annualmeeting.aaaai.org\/\">More Information<\/a><\/p>\n<p><i><\/i><br \/>\n<i>Copyright &#169; 2026 <a href=\"https:\/\/consumer.healthday.com\/\" target=\"_new\">HealthDay<\/a>.
